Why Use Microsoft Excel?

Before we dive into the ways to download Excel, let’s take a look at why it’s such a popular choice among users. Here are some of the key benefits of using Microsoft Excel: * Data analysis: Excel offers a range of tools and features that make it easy to analyze and manipulate data, including formulas, charts, and pivot tables. * Budgeting: Excel is a great tool for creating and managing budgets, including personal and business budgets. * Collaboration: Excel allows multiple users to collaborate on a single spreadsheet, making it easy to work with others.

5 Ways to Download Excel

Now that we’ve covered the benefits of using Microsoft Excel, let’s take a look at the different ways to download it. Here are 5 ways to download Excel: * Microsoft Office Website: You can download Excel directly from the Microsoft Office website. Simply visit the website, select the version of Excel you want to download, and follow the prompts to complete the download. * Microsoft Store: If you have a Windows device, you can download Excel from the Microsoft Store. Simply search for “Excel” in the store, select the version you want to download, and follow the prompts to complete the download. * Google Play Store: If you have an Android device, you can download the Excel app from the Google Play Store. Simply search for “Excel” in the store, select the app, and follow the prompts to complete the download. * Apple App Store: If you have an iOS device, you can download the Excel app from the Apple App Store. Simply search for “Excel” in the store, select the app, and follow the prompts to complete the download. * Third-Party Websites: You can also download Excel from third-party websites, such as Amazon or Best Buy. Simply visit the website, select the version of Excel you want to download, and follow the prompts to complete the download.

System Requirements

Before you download Excel, make sure your device meets the system requirements. Here are the minimum system requirements for Excel:
Operating System Processor Memory Storage
Windows 10 or later 1.6 GHz or faster 4 GB or more 4 GB or more
macOS High Sierra or later 1.6 GHz or faster 4 GB or more 4 GB or more
